SRINAGAR

The state has received an additional Haj quota of 1699 seats from the Haj Committee of India raising the total number of Haj seats to 8819 for the Haj-2013.

This was stated by the Minister for Haj and Auqaf Peerzada Mohammad Sayeed on Saturday. “Quota allotted to the state will enable the state government to accommodate more Haj aspirants,” he said.

Peerzada said that this year the state Haj Committee has received 21693 applications from the aspirants. “Out of total 7120 allotted seats, 1991 seats were allotted to reserve category A above the age group of 70, 2512 seats to reserve category B (4th Timer), while as 2617 seats were allotted through Qurrah,” the minister said.

The minister said 14573 applications were put in waiting list.

“With an additional quota of 1699, the applicants from serial number 1 to 1699 under general waiting list have been declared as provisionally selected for Haj pilgrimage,” he said.

 The pilgrims have been advised to download the Pay-in-slips from the official website of Hajj Committee of India www.hajcommittee.com or J&K Hajj Committee website www.jkshc.com.
